[Opinion] Disabled Child Forced to Travel in Ferry Garage Amidst Greece’s Heatwave

Summary by Greek Reporter
The photo of the disabled child in the ferry’s garage has shocked public opinion in Greece. Credit: Facebook/Evi Zoumpoulidou The Kavala Port Authority in northern Greece has launched an investigation and begun sanction proceedings against the captain and loading personnel of a ferry after a disabled child was reportedly forced to travel in the vessel’s scorching garage during a heatwave. For another year, the shameful images are repeated, with disabled passengers, the elderly and the sick remaining in the garages of ferry boats, without any access to the deck. Despite the repeated complaints and interventions of disabled people and activists for years, the situation has not changed. By order of the Minister of Shipping and Insular Policy, Vasilis Kikilias, the Port Authority of Kavala has initiated the procedure for imposing sanctions for violation of the provisions of the General Port Regulation No. 14, against the Master and the persons responsible for loading the ship.
